Shayna Baszler's injury has shaken up two different fight cards for the UFC, as they've pulled Amanda Nunes from UFC on Fox 11 to move her a few days earlier to "The Ultimate Fighter: Nations" Finale.
Nunes was supposed to face UFC newcomer Alexis Dufresne on the April 19 Fox card, but with a slot opened up opposite former Strikeforce Champ Sarah Kaufman, she'll make her return to the cage three days earlier.
The UFC announced the shift on Thursday, though Dufresne's status for the Fox card is not yet known.
Kaufman is making her second UFC appearance, with her first fight resulting in a no contest after Jessica Eye's failed drug test for marijuana. Nunes enters with consecutive TKO victories in the UFC in 2013.
"The Ultimate Fighter: Nations" Finale hits Quebec City on April 16, airing live on Fox Sports 1.
